Latest Patents

Nakai's latest patents include a server for management, a routine-run-vehicle control device, and a following-vehicle control device. The routine-run-vehicle determination unit in his control device determines a route from a departure place to a destination for a following vehicle. It manages a plurality of routine-run vehicles responsible for overlapping routine-run areas. Each routine-run vehicle has a route determination unit that establishes a routine-run route for the following vehicle and another vehicle traveling in the same area. The system also identifies a takeover position for seamless transitions between vehicles. Additionally, his update control device manages software updates for electronic devices in vehicles powered by replaceable batteries. It selectively sets the update method based on various factors, including battery status and data size.
